Displacement Monitoring Requirements and Laser Displacement Monitoring Technology of Bridges with Short and Medium Spans

Abstract

Short and medium-span bridges account for more than 90% of the bridges in China, and it is not suitable to use conventional health monitoring technology to monitor them. Based on an analysis of the proportion of live load, displacement under load, the action time of live load and other factors affecting short and medium-span bridges, this paper determines a feasible technical solution using mid-span deflection to monitor bridges with requirements including measuring range, resolution and accuracy. A set of wireless laser displacement monitoring technologies and equipment is studied by using the phase laser ranging method and the principle of pulsed laser ranging, and the reliability of the data is verified by experimental tests. Using both practical application cases and economic analysis, this paper proves that the technology has significant application advantages for short and medium-span bridges.
